Output 96696d1814a2a74fba06ed2ab05c9d606748e0d4c2e235eb95fe3093887b801e:163

value
26104923
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e9f9c5bffb4834ca7dc4bfc3a7725866c92a5de OP_EQUALVERIFY OP_CHECKSIG
address
16i86qzxoZ3MPqTVUww7PnznfrYakvp5Tz
transaction
96696d1814a2a74fba06ed2ab05c9d606748e0d4c2e235eb95fe3093887b801e
spent
true